Vancouver is the largest city in British Columbia, located on the Pacific coast. The drive from St. George is approximately 5,800 kilometers via the Trans-Canada Highway. Flying into Vancouver International Airport (YVR) is the most practical option for such a long distance. Vancouver is known for its mountains, ocean, and mild climate.
Total Distance: Driving distance is 5,800 km; straight-line air distance is 4,500 km.
